SAP Business One
ERP procurementSAP Business One supports purchase-to-pay workflows with procurement, vendor management, approval routing, and inventory-linked purchasing for small and growing businesses.
Purchase order to goods receipt processing with automatic inventory and accounting updates
SAP Business One stands out with an integrated ERP foundation that connects purchasing, receiving, and inventory records in one system. Purchase orders can drive goods receipts and supplier invoices while updating item availability across warehouses. The solution also supports approval workflows, master data governance, and audit-ready traceability for procurement activities. Reporting for spend and vendor performance sits in the same data model as inventory and financial postings.
Pros
- Tight linkage between purchase orders, receipts, and inventory availability
- Strong purchasing workflows with approvals and controlled document status
- Vendor and item master data reused across procurement and accounting
Cons
- Complex setup for mapping purchasing, inventory, and accounting behaviors
- User permissions and workflows can feel heavy without careful configuration
- Reporting power depends on consistent master data and disciplined item usage
Best For
Small businesses needing ERP-grade purchasing controls and inventory accuracy
Odoo Purchase
ERP purchaseOdoo Purchase manages purchase orders, vendor bills, approval steps, and procurement planning as part of an integrated ERP for small businesses.
End to end procurement workflow linking purchase orders, receipts, and accounting entries
Odoo Purchase stands out by tying procurement documents directly into Odoo’s end to end ERP workflows, including inventory receipts and accounting entries. Purchase orders, supplier bills, and vendor communication live in one process model with configurable approval routes and recurring purchasing flows. The module supports multi-company and multi-warehouse operations, plus automated procurement rules that help convert demand into purchase requisitions. Integration depth is the differentiator, while the breadth of ERP functionality can raise the learning curve for teams focused only on lightweight buying.
Pros
- Purchase order to receipt to accounting matching in one unified workflow
- Configurable approval rules for purchase requests and vendor PO creation
- Multi-warehouse and multi-company procurement support for distributed operations
- Automated procurement planning from replenishment and demand signals
- Strong vendor management with leads, RFQs, and supplier performance visibility
Cons
- Setup complexity rises with advanced routes, rules, and approval configurations
- Procurement reporting can feel ERP-centric versus pure purchasing dashboards
- Customization often requires technical configuration to maintain clean processes
Best For
Small businesses needing ERP integrated purchasing across inventory and accounting
NetSuite
cloud ERPNetSuite supports purchasing and vendor payment processes with purchase orders, approvals, and inventory impacts across a cloud ERP for small and mid-market teams.
SuiteFlow approval workflows tied to purchase requisitions, purchase orders, and vendor documents
NetSuite stands out as a unified ERP suite that extends procurement into full finance and order-to-cash workflows. It supports purchase requisitions, vendor management, purchase orders, receiving, and invoice processing with strong audit trails. Role-based access controls and workflow approvals help enforce purchasing policies across departments. For small businesses, the main differentiator is tight integration between procurement activity and general ledger posting in the same system.
Pros
- End-to-end procurement plus financial posting in a single integrated system
- Configurable approval workflows for purchase requests and purchase orders
- Strong vendor management tied to purchasing, receiving, and payables
- Real-time visibility from requisition through invoice status
- Granular role-based permissions support controlled purchasing operations
Cons
- Setup and configuration complexity can slow initial rollout for small teams
- Procurement customization often requires developer or implementation support
- Buyer experience can feel heavy compared to lightweight purchasing tools
- Reporting requires deliberate configuration for tailored procurement views
Best For
Small to mid-size teams needing integrated ERP procurement with approvals

What Is Small Business Purchasing Software?
Small business purchasing software manages buying workflows such as purchase requests, purchase orders, vendor records, approvals, receiving, and invoice matching so purchases move from request to payment with traceability. It reduces manual routing by enforcing document status controls and approval chains across teams that submit and approve spend. It also keeps procurement activity tied to accounting outcomes, which is essential for audit-ready traceability in systems like SAP Business One and NetSuite. Typical users include finance, procurement, operations, and department managers who need controlled purchasing and consistent purchasing data for inventory and accounting.
Key Features to Look For
These capabilities determine whether purchasing becomes a governed workflow or stays a spreadsheet-driven process.
Purchase-to-receipt-to-accounting linkage
Look for workflows where purchase orders drive goods receipts and supplier invoices while updating inventory availability and accounting outcomes. SAP Business One is built around purchase order to goods receipt processing with automatic inventory and accounting updates, while Odoo Purchase connects purchase orders, receipts, and accounting entries in one unified process model.
Configurable approval workflows with audit trails
Choose tools that enforce approval routing on purchase requests and purchase orders with clear audit trails for procurement actions. NetSuite uses SuiteFlow approval workflows tied to purchase requisitions, purchase orders, and vendor documents, and Microsoft Dynamics 365 Business Central provides purchase order approval workflows with configurable approval chains and audit trails.
Vendor and master data governance for purchasing quality
Prioritize systems that reuse vendor and item master data across procurement documents to prevent inconsistent line items and vendor records. SAP Business One emphasizes reuse of vendor and item master data across procurement and accounting, and Procurify centralizes vendor and item data to improve request quality before approvals.
Receiving and invoice matching support with controlled document status
Verify that the platform supports receipt and invoice matching with traceable statuses to reduce manual reconciliation. SAP Business One supports purchase orders driving goods receipts while keeping inventory and accounting aligned, and Coupa Spend Management adds AI-assisted invoice matching and exception routing in the Coupa AP workflow.
Spend visibility and performance analytics
Select tools that provide spend analytics tied to buyers, categories, compliance outcomes, and vendor performance so purchasing decisions can be measured. Coupa Spend Management delivers spend analytics dashboards across buyers, categories, and compliance outcomes, while Procurify includes spend reporting with category and vendor visibility.
Operational collaboration features for multi-supplier workflows
For businesses that coordinate with many suppliers and need document exchange, choose platforms that support shared purchasing documents and supplier collaboration. Tradeshift connects buyers and suppliers through shared standards-based procurement workflows and supports e-invoice and purchase order exchange, while Infor CloudSuite Industrial adds supplier collaboration tied to sourcing and purchase order execution.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
The most common failures come from picking a tool that matches a surface workflow while missing the control model, configuration effort, or reporting expectations needed for procurement operations.
Selecting a lightweight approval tool when receiving and accounting linkage are required
Procurify can centralize requisitions, approvals, and PO creation, but it may not provide the ERP-grade purchase order to goods receipt to accounting updates that SAP Business One delivers. Choose SAP Business One or Odoo Purchase when purchase-to-pay linkage and inventory accuracy are required.
Underestimating setup complexity for advanced approval rules and procurement planning
Odoo Purchase can require advanced setup for routes, rules, and approval configurations, which can raise the learning curve compared to lightweight purchasing tools. Coupa Spend Management can add approval friction if automation rules are not carefully configured, so approval design must be planned before rollout.
Ignoring master data discipline that procurement reporting depends on
SAP Business One reporting power depends on consistent master data and disciplined item usage, which means poor item data quickly degrades spend visibility. Procurify improves request quality by centralizing vendor and item data, so master data governance still matters even with a procurement-specific tool.
Treating supplier collaboration as a configuration-free add-on
Tradeshift requires supplier integration setup and alignment on document formats, which affects how quickly shared procurement workflows can go live. Infor CloudSuite Industrial also depends on tight integration to match procurement with industrial planning signals, so collaboration features need operational mapping.
